Physical activity is only the one most effective way for the combating of stress. A workout of just 30 minutes—whether it is cycling, swimming, the lifting of weights, or the joining of a group aerobics class—can be for the release of endorphins, the boosting of your mood, and the calming of your mind. The pairing of exercise with calming rituals such as journaling or aromatherapy is a thing that enhances its benefits. The writing down of your thoughts is a thing that helps in the clearing of mental clutter, while scents that are soothing, such as lavender, jasmine, or vanilla, can be for the instant creation of a sense of peace. Mindful breathing, coupled with guided meditation, is for the further support of relaxation, a thing which helps you in the management of anxiety episodes and in the staying grounded throughout your day.

Adjustments to your lifestyle are also a thing that plays a critical role in the relief of stress. The incorporation of herbal teas like chamomile, jasmine, or rose into your evening routine is a thing that can promote restful sleep and reduce tension. CBD oil, a thing which is free of THC, is another natural option that is found by many to be effective for the calming of anxiety, though research is a thing that is still ongoing. Nutrition is a thing that is equally important—foods that are rich in omega-3s, antioxidants, and vitamins, such as salmon, turmeric, dark chocolate, and almonds, function for the nourishment of the brain and the improvement of resilience.
